John came to Shreveport in January of 1977 when he was transferred to Barksdale AFB.

He’s been active in Shreveport politics since deciding to make Shreveport his home.

John practiced law for 40 years and he now monitors local politics. He regularly attends Shreveport City Council and Caddo Parish Commission meetings.

John is published weekly in The Inquisitor, bi-monthly in The Forum News, and frequently in the Shreveport Times.

He enjoys addressing civic groups on local government issues and elections.

 

MELVIN SLACK SUBJECT OF PETITION FOR PROTECTION FROM ABUSE


Mayoral candidate Melvin Slack has been "colorful" in his comments and antics at the two mayoral forums that have been held.

Allegedly , he went a little too far in his actions at yesterday's forum at LSUS sponsored by PACE.

Greshun deBouse has filed a request for a restraining order against Slack in Caddo's First District Court.

She alleges that Slack threatened her saying that "he would get me" at yesterday's forum.

DeBouse stated that she reported the threat to security at the event.

Her petition also states that Slack called her repeatedly "alluding to meetings for intimate reasons."

She also alleges that he stalked her in her parking lot on Aug. 13.

The case is assigned to Judge Brady O'Callaghan

At this writing the petition and request for a ex parte restraining order has not been reviewed by O'Callaghan.
